Outreaching, scouting and career guidance service [Asylum, Migration, Integration Fund (AMIF) 2014 – 2020]

The project, launched in December 2020 and still ongoing, concerns the creation of an outreaching, scouting and educational and professional orientation service, aimed at enhancing and developing the skills and professionalism of Third Country Citizens residing in the Municipality of Nettuno (Rome).

In January (2022) the first step dedicated to the creation of individual profiles was completed, to indicate possible and specific paths of education, training and/or work, comparing the information collected (Expectations) – relating to each past, significant experiences and knowledge acquired (formal, informal and non-formal) – with one’s own wishes.

The second step of the project will therefore be aimed at indicating possible career paths and/or education for each citizen based on the needs identified and the opportunities offered by the local labor market in order to subsequently move on to a third step dedicated to comparing (together with the key institutional actors) these opportunities with the professional profiles available in the area, thus starting a more effective placement and/or orientation action.

Programme: FAMI – “Prima il Lavoro” Project – Management of the scouting and career guidance service

Contractor: City of Nettuno – Metropolitan City of Rome Capital. Area I Administrative – Social Services – Tourism – Sport – Culture – Public Education

Partner: ECRU and Cooperativa Sociale e di Lavoro NOMENI soc. coop. a r.l (technical partner)
